Explanation

Why this works

Define both: AM encodes information by varying the amplitude of a carrier, while FM encodes it by varying the carrier frequency. Identify key difference: FM’s frequency variations are less affected by amplitude noise, giving a higher signal‑to‑noise ratio.

Explain when each applies: AM is simpler but suffers from amplitude‑based interference; FM is used where audio quality matters, such as music broadcasting. Conclude: The advantage of FM in audio fidelity is the higher bandwidth and reduced noise, matching the question.
